![]() Implementing High-Performance Geometric Multigrid Solver With Naturally Grained Messages.Hammond, Allen Malony, Wibe de Jong, Kathy Yelick.ģ0th IEEE International Parallel & Distributed Processing Symposium (IPDPS 2016), Chicago, Illinois, May 2016. A Hartree-Fock Application using UPC++ and the New DArray Libraryĭavid Ozog, Amir Kamil, Yili Zheng, Paul Hargrove, Jeff R.Second Annual PGAS Applications Workshop (PAW 2017), Denver, CO, November 2017. Hargrove, Steve Hofmeyer, Mathias Jacquelin, Amir Kamil, Brian van Straalen, Scott B. The UPC++ PGAS library for Exascale Computing.Gender-balanced TAs from an Unbalanced Student Body ( slides)ĥ0th ACM Technical Symposium on Computer Science Education (SIGCSE 2019), Minneapolis, MN, February 2019.Hargrove, Hadia Ahmed.ģ3rd IEEE International Parallel & Distributed Processing Symposium (IPDPS 2019), Rio de Janeiro, Brazil, May 2019. Baden, Steven Hofmeyr, Mathias Jacquelin, Amir Kamil, Dan Bonachea, Paul H. UPC++: A High-Performance Communication Framework for Asynchronous Computation.Proceedings of the Working Group Reports on Innovation and Technology in Computer Science Education (ITiCSE-WGR 2019), Aberdeen, Scotland, July 2019. Bouvier, Brian Harrington, Amir Kamil, Amey Karkare, Chris McDonald, Peter-Michael Osera, Janice L. Becker, Paul Denny, Raymond Pettit, Durell Bouchard, Dennis J. Compiler Error Messages Considered Unhelpful: The Landscape of Text-Based Programming Error Message Researchīrett A.Laura K Alford, Amir Kamil, and Andrew DeOrio.Īmerican Society of Engineering Education Annual Conference (ASEE 2020), June 2020. Student Sense of Community Through an Introductory Computer Programming Course Sequence.Madeline Endres, Westley Weimer, Amir Kamil.ĥ2nd ACM Technical Symposium on Computer Science Education (SIGCSE 2021), March 2021. An Analysis of Iterative and Recursive Problem Performance. ![]() The 4th Annual Parallel Applications Workshop, Alternatives To MPI+X (PAW-ATM 2021), November 2021. Optimization of Asynchronous Communication Operations through Eager Notifications ( slides).Past work at UC Berkeley Peer-Reviewed Conference and Workshop Papers ![]() I also do research in Computer Science education. My work involves programming models, program analysis, languages, and compilers for parallel computing. I am currently doing research with the Computer Languages and Systems Software group at Lawrence Berkeley Lab. I also made some contributions to the Composing Programs text for CS61A at UC Berkeley.
0 Comments
Leave a Reply. |
AuthorWrite something about yourself. No need to be fancy, just an overview. ArchivesCategories |